Transaction 7526f7694d73d573b17eff67a380086b50f3b54390fb37e539df6877ea82cfed
1 Input
1 Output
-
7526f7694d73d573b17eff67a380086b50f3b54390fb37e539df6877ea82cfed:0
- value
- 354409
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cace1c003cac302b084833a7b1975137e8dba952 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KVLQUsAidS31zsztYMaejZnZBtFHy1xcT